All About Mental Health

Picture of Mental Health
Source: Best Mental Health Degrees

Mental health issues are more prevalent in Americans than almost any other type of health problems, but often go untreated because people are conditioned to believe that there may be something wrong with themselves if they suffer from emotional difficulties. Even though anti-depressant use increased about 400 percent between the years of 1998 and 2008, many people still elect to ignore symptoms of depression and anxiety or try to mask them with alcohol or other recreational drug use.

Women in their 40s and 50s take more antidepressants than any other group. Children are also prone to have mental health disorders; it's estimated that 20 percent of the children on the planet suffer from some type of mental health problem. Major depressive disorder is the major cause of disability in people between the ages of 15 and 44.

About half of all mental health disorders begin before the age of 14, so monitoring children for signs of them can be especially beneficial.

Lamictal Depression And Medication

Lamictal is a GlaxoSmithKline product and is described as an anticonvulsant medication. While Lamictal is the trade name, it is also known as Lamotrigine.

Lamictal Depression

Lamictal is prescribed for quite a few conditions such as:
  • BPD or bipolar disorder
  • Seizures of various kinds
  • Epilepsy and
  • Depression
Lamictal also comes in a few forms and each of them is prescribed differently. Mainly speaking, this medication can be found as:
  • ODT or orally disintegrating tables
  • Tablets
  • Chewable Dispersible tablets
Use in depression
One of the main uses of Lamictal is in treating depression. In fact, in the year 2003, the FDA had approved the use of Lamictal in treating bipolar disorder. In the recent past, the drug has shown some benefits in treating patients with unipolar depression too. A doctor will prescribe Lamictal based on the patient’s condition and health history but the one thing to watch out for is the fact that Lamictal will take a long-ish period of time to start showing its effects. Similarly, when coming off Lamictal, the medication has to be tapered off gradually.

How does Lamictal depression treatment work?
Very simply put, this drug is capable of affecting the way the brain functions via neurotransmitters. By altering this mechanism, Lamictal is able to bring down attacks such as seizures and reduce the occurrence of depressive disorders too. In fact, one of the ways in which it helps in reducing the occurrence of depression triggers is by reducing the amount of glutamate produced by the brain. This action on glutamate levels is one of the hallmarks of the way Lamictal works in treating depression.

Why is Lamictal depression treatment slightly different?
  • One of the things about using Lamotrigine is the fact that does not have the same chemical nature as other anti- convulsant drugs and this makes its workings slightly more difficult to study.
  • Apart from the fact that it works on glutamate levels, Lamictal depression treatment is also known for its action on preventing the activation of nerve cells based on sodium presence. This results in the nerve cells being unable to release chemicals that otherwise go on to cause depression
  • Lamictal has also shown to be greatly effective in treating depression that has resisted other medication or treatments. This is especially true while treating BPD patients who have not had effective results with anti-depressants.
  • Bipolar disorder treatment with the help of Lamictal has also shown very effective results when the patient is in the depression phase of the cycle.
